Losing a relative is among life's most challenging experiences, and amidst the grief, there is frequently the complicated reality of cleaning out the home they left. This is precisely when Deceased Estate Clearance services prove their worth, providing practical assistance to families across Sydney who just do not have the time, energy or capacity to manage the process alone. Unlike a basic rubbish removal task, a Deceased Estate Clearance needs a careful and thought about method, because every cabinet, drawer and storage box might hold something meaningful alongside real waste. For citizens of Sydney, NSW, finding a group that comprehends both the logistical and emotional sides of this work can make a huge distinction, transforming an overwhelming job into a workable one managed with persistence and professionalism.

The scope of a normal Deceased Estate Clearance task can vary tremendously depending upon for how long the deceased resided in the home and how much they collected throughout the years. Older homes, especially those inhabited for thirty or forty years, typically consist of generations of belongings tucked away in attics, garages and back sheds. A comprehensive Deceased Estate Clearance will involve clearing closets loaded with clothes, cooking areas stocked with dishware and home appliances, lounge spaces with ageing furnishings, and outside areas jumbled with garden tools, old machinery or scrap timber. Rather than dealing with every product the same, a knowledgeable clearance team in Sydney will systematically overcome the home, identifying anything that ought to be kept aside for the household before moving on to bulk removal of items that are no longer required. This systematic technique avoids important or nostalgic belongings from being inadvertently swept up with basic rubbish, which is a common worry among households undertaking this process for the first time.

Logistics play a substantial function in any successful Deceased Estate Clearance, particularly when the residential or commercial property requires to be abandoned within a set timeframe due to lease arrangements, sale conditions or probate requirements. Sydney residential or commercial properties can present unique access challenges, consisting of narrow staircases in older balcony houses, strata restrictions in apartment buildings, or limited parking in hectic inner-city streets. A capable rubbish removal group managing a Deceased Estate Clearance will prepare around these obstacles, arranging appropriate cars and sufficient staff to finish the job within the concurred schedule. Heavy products such as old wardrobes, bed frames, lounge suites and out-of-date appliances are gotten rid of securely without triggering damage to walls, floorings or doorways, which is particularly important if the residential or commercial property is being gotten ready for sale or gone back to a real estate agent in beautiful condition. Good communication with the household throughout this stage guarantees everybody remains educated about development, particularly when unexpected products such as old automobiles, big quantities of documents or harmful products are found partway through the clearance.

Environmental obligation is another crucial factor to consider that households need to look for when picking a provider for Deceased Estate Clearance work. Rather than sending each and every single product straight to landfill, responsible operators in Sydney will sort products for recycling, contribute usable furniture and clothes to charitable organisations, and dispose of electronic waste through appropriate channels. This not only lowers the environmental footprint of the clearance however can likewise bring some convenience to families, understanding that their liked one's possessions are being put to good use instead of just disposed of. Products in good condition, such as functional white goods, solid timber furnishings or quality homewares, are typically contributed to local charity shops or neighborhood groups, extending their effectiveness well beyond the initial family. For families who value sustainability, asking a potential Deceased Estate Clearance supplier about their recycling and website donation practices is a beneficial step before dedicating to a reservation.

Selecting the suitable firm for a Deceased Estate Clearance copyrights on a blend of trust, openness, and sincere empathy from the company. Households must ask for a detailed quote beforehand, validate that the business holds full insurance coverage, and ask about its particular experience handling deceased estates rather than just common junk removal, as the former needs a higher degree of level of sensitivity. A trustworthy Sydney‑based service will put in the time to comprehend the family's preferences, accommodate their timetable, and respect the property and its valuables at every step of the process. Whether the job involves a modest one‑bedroom apartment or a big household residence packed with decades of items, a well‑executed Deceased Estate Clearance makes it possible for grieving relatives to finally close this chapter, eliminating them of the pressure of sorting, lifting, and discarding everything themselves, and allowing them to concentrate on honoring the memory of their enjoyed one.
